Index.NoAutomaticRecomputation Property

Gets or sets the Boolean property value that specifies whether statistics are regenerated when an index is created.

Namespace: Microsoft.SqlServer.Management.Smo
Assembly: Microsoft.SqlServer.Smo (in microsoft.sqlserver.smo.dll)

Property Value

A Boolean value that specifies whether the index is recomputed automatically. If True, the index is recomputed automatically. If False (default), the index is recomputed on request.
